1960 Hudson Metropolitan vs. 1954 Isuzu Minx
To start off, 1960 Hudson Metropolitan is newer by 6 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1954 Isuzu Minx.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1954 Isuzu Minx would be higher. At 1,487 cc (4 cylinders), 1960 Hudson Metropolitan is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1960 Hudson Metropolitan (47 HP @ 4100 RPM) has 10 more horse power than 1954 Isuzu Minx. (37 HP @ 4200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1960 Hudson Metropolitan should accelerate faster than 1954 Isuzu Minx.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1954 Isuzu Minx weights approximately 142 kg more than 1960 Hudson Metropolitan.
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. Compare all specifications:
1960 Hudson Metropolitan | 1954 Isuzu Minx | |
Make | Hudson | Isuzu |
Model | Metropolitan | Minx |
Year Released | 1960 | 1954 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1487 cc | 1265 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 2 valves | 2 valves |
Horse Power | 47 HP | 37 HP |
Engine RPM | 4100 RPM | 4200 RPM |
Torque RPM | 2100 RPM | 2200 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Vehicle Weight | 818 kg | 960 kg |
Vehicle Length | 3800 mm | 4070 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1570 mm | 1580 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1450 mm | 1530 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2170 mm | 2370 mm |
